An outstanding British academic with over 15 years of UK HEI involvement in teaching, managing, and developing multidisciplinary UG and PG programmes. Over his fast-expanding career, Dr. Syed has led academic teams in UK Higher Education Institutes to create multi-million pound generating programmes. In one of his current UK HEI appointments, he is managing academic programmes of an esteem UK university’s School of Leadership and Management with an estimated faculty budget of £150m and the school budget of £98m. He has also brought AACSB school membership for the university making the university the 100th AACSB Member School of the UK. He is also appointed by the OFS (Office for Students), a non-departmental public body of the Department for Education, a department of His Majesty's Government, UK, to be a member of the Quality Investigations Committee scrutinising the quality of UK universities. He is also an advisor to the Quality Assurance Agency for Higher Education (QAA), UK. He sits on the panel responsible for creating the Subject Benchmark Statement for Business and Management to be followed by all UK universities in creating Postgraduate and Undergraduate programmes. He has one senior fellowship and three fellowships from some of the most prestigious learned societies in the UK, namely RSA, RAS, HEA and SET. Syed is a strong public speaker and is passionate about disseminating world-leading research to a broader audience, including UK universities, learned societies, scholarly conferences, and international agencies such as the UN. In recent years he has delivered 20 conference presentations, wrote 8 peer-reviewed journal articles and reports. Dr. Syed's reputation as an influential academic led to his invitation to present his findings on the UK government's progress on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s) 9 and 16 at the House of Lords in 2022.
